The Tragic Incident: A Son's Error in Kingwood
A recent incident in the Kingwood area of Houston has left a family shattered and the community in shock. A father was reportedly shot by his teenage son while they were working together in their garage on a motorcycle repair. According to local law enforcement, the young man was handling the firearm instinctively and, unfortunately, it discharged—a harrowing reminder of how quickly accidents can occur.

Understanding the Background of Firearm Incidents
The prevalence of firearm-related accidents raises essential discussions about gun safety, especially in households with young adults. More than 300 accidental shootings involving children occur every year in the United States, pointing to the need for heightened awareness around firearm education within families. Understanding how to handle weapons responsibly can prevent tragedies like the one in Kingwood.
